How much does it cost to rent an apartment in 98029?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
98029 Studio Apartments | $2,053 | $2,017 | $2,199 |
98029 1 Bedroom Apartments | $2,407 | $1,955 | $4,017 |
98029 2 Bedroom Apartments | $3,098 | $2,000 | $6,582 |
98029 3 Bedroom Apartments | $3,498 | $2,834 | $5,638 |
98029 4 Bedroom Apartments | $4,082 | $3,870 | $4,295 |
